What is the Difference Between a Radiator and a Water Pump?

The radiator and water pump are two essential components of a vehicle's cooling system, each serving a specific function.

1. What Role Does the Radiator Play?

The radiator's primary function is to disperse the heat from the engine coolant. It operates by allowing hot coolant to flow through its tubes, where air is drawn in through the front grille of the car. This air cools down the coolant, allowing it to return to the engine at a lower temperature. This process helps maintain optimal engine performance and prevents overheating.

2. What Function Does the Water Pump Serve?

The water pump is responsible for circulating the coolant throughout the engine and radiator. It ensures that coolant flows in a continuous loop, moving it from the engine to the radiator and back again. The pump is vital for maintaining an even temperature throughout the engine block, which is crucial for optimal function.

3. How Do the Radiator and Water Pump Work Together?

These car cooling system parts work in tandem to regulate the engine's temperature:

  1. The thermostat monitors the engine temperature and opens when the engine gets too hot.
  2. Once the thermostat opens, coolant from the engine flows into the radiator.
  3. The radiator dissipates heat from the coolant using airflow.
  4. The water pump then circulates the cooled coolant back into the engine.

This coordinated effort prevents engine overheating and maintains performance efficiency.

5. What Are Common Problems with Each Component?

Radiator Issues

Some common problems include:

  1. Leaks due to corrosion or physical damage.
  2. Clogged tubes caused by debris or sludge, which can hinder airflow.
  3. Failed radiator fans that prevent proper cooling.

Water Pump Issues

Common water pump issues include:

  1. Leaking coolant from the pump seal.
  2. Noise caused by a failing bearing.
  3. Overheating due to a malfunctioning impeller.

6. How Can You Maintain These Components?

Regular maintenance is essential for both the radiator and water pump:

  1. Check coolant levels regularly and top off as needed.
  2. Inspect for leaks and signs of corrosion in the radiator.
  3. Consider flushing the cooling system to remove debris and sediment.
  4. Have the water pump checked during regular service intervals to ensure its proper function.

By properly maintaining your car cooling system parts, you can avoid costly repairs and ensure optimal engine performance.
